Activities & Mission
Girlguiding Wakefield South provides opportunities for girls and women of all ages to try new activities, develop skills and share experiences that will benefit them throughout their lives. Local units of Rainbows, Brownies, Guides and Rangers are run by volunteers who give their time freely to enable girls and young women to share the fun and friendship of Guiding.
